Water damage in Buhler tends to cluster in predictable windows because of the local climate. In Buhler, Kansas, the primary water damage cause is often related to plumbing leaks, particularly in older homes with outdated pipes. Additionally, agricultural runoff from nearby farmland can seep into basements during heavy rainfall, leading to significant water intrusion. Buhler experiences a semi-arid climate with hot summers and cold winters, which can lead to frozen pipes in winter and heavy rainfall in spring. This combination increases the risk of both freezing and flooding-related water damage.
